Samaranta Mining Corporation. (TSX VENTURE:SAX) announces that it has received
the maps and final results from the 13.5 line kilometer IP survey completed on
two parallel grids on its Guadalupe property in Segovia District of Colombia.
Within the area surveyed three discreet conductors were identified. The survey
and subsequent maps were completed by SJV Geophysics of Delta BC. The survey was
designed utilizing East - West lines to intersect the regional N20E to N30E
structural trends that are known to host high grade vein mineralization
immediately south of the Guadalupe property. Two of the three conductors may be
related as both are associated with a mapped contact between a metamorphosed
sedimentary unit and a felsic tuff. Both of these units are believed a veneer
over a diorite intrusion. Gold mineralization at Frontino Gold Mines ("FGM"),
which lies directly to the south of the Guadalupe property, is hosted in a
diorite intrusion. Target Area 2, the southern most of the two conductors, is
the most attractive. 


Target Area 2

Target Area 2 includes the projected extensions of the Cristales and San
Nicholas vein structures, both of which were the subject of historic mining
efforts. Here, a strong chargeability anomaly with associated moderate
resistivity low was identified. The anomaly coincides with an area where field
mapping has identified hydrothermal alteration related to a mylonite. This
priority target lies between the projected extension of the San Nicholas and
Cristales veins. A quartz diorite unit has been mapped about 200 meters to the
northwest of the conductor and a granodiorite unit that is known to host FGM
style mineralization that lies about 200 meters South east of the conductor.
Target area 2 was chosen as a priority drill target in a geological compilation
report completed prior to the IP survey. The IP survey adds geological strength
to this target. 


Middle Target Area

The Middle Target Area is a strong chargeability anomaly, the centre of which is
approximately 700 meters north of the centre of Target Area 2. This target is
also associated with a mapped contact between a metamorphosed sedimentary unit
and a felsic tuff. Given both the Target Area 2 conductor and this Middle Target
Area conductor(s) appear associated with the same geological contact and the two
anomalies are separated by 400 metres and appear to be on trend with one and
another, there may be an association between Target Area 2 conductor and the
Middle Target Area conductor(s). The signature at the Middle Area is slightly
different in that the chargeability high is associated with a moderate
resistivity high. This target lies along the general projection of the Cristales
vein. The chargeability high along with the 2011 airborne survey results builds
a good case for drilling. 


The combination of the IP survey, airborne magnetics / radiometric survey and
geological compilation has identified several structural corridors believed to
be prospective for gold mineralization. A soil geochemistry program is ongoing
in the vicinity of Target Area 2. This survey is comprised of auger drilling
down to a depth of 3 feet and then collecting a soil sample. The intent of this
soil geochemistry survey is identify prospective areas for gold mineralization
and eventually drilling.
